#44b830 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44b830 is composed of 26.7% red, 72.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 111.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#44b830 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ff60 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#44b830 color description : Moderate lime green.
#44b830 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44b830 has RGB values of R:68, G:184,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 4503600.

Shades and Tints of #44b830
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#44b830
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707a6e is the less saturated color, while #25e503 is the most saturated one.
